孕期补锌对新生儿健康影响随机对照试验meta分析

Effects of zinc supplementation during pregnancy on neonatal health:a meta-analysis of randomized controlled trials

  • 摘要: 目的 采用meta分析方法系统定量评价健康孕妇孕期补锌对新生儿出生体重、出生身长、出生头围、早产、低出生体重和围生期死亡的影响,为孕妇合理补锌提供充分的科学依据。方法 检索Pubmed、OVID、EMBASE、WOK、SCOPUS和万方、中国生物医学文献数据库等多个中英文数据库的相关文献,收集所有关于孕妇孕期补充锌与新生儿出生体重、出生身长、出生头围、早产、低出生体重和围生期死亡关系的随机对照试验原始研究数据,应用Rev Man 5.2软件进行meta分析。结果 共纳入符合要求的原始文献15篇,包括14篇英文文献和1篇中文文献;meta分析结果显示,孕期补锌对出生体重影响的MD=18.13(95%CI=-26.72~62.99),对出生身长影响的MD=-0.10(95%CI=-0.24~0.03),对出生头围影响的MD=-0.04(95%CI=-0.13~0.05),对早产影响的相对危险度RR=0.84(95%CI=0.74~0.96),对低出生体重影响的RR=0.85(95%CI=0.66~1.11),对围生期死亡影响的RR=1.27(95%CI=0.68~2.38);孕期干预组单独补充锌对出生体重影响的MD=-30.73(95%CI=-86.82~25.35),对早产影响的RR=0.89(95%CI=0.71~1.11),对低出生体重影响的RR=0.77(95%CI=0.44~1.37);而含锌的多种微量营养素联合补充对出生体重影响的MD=38.13(95%CI=-20.60~96.85),对出生身长影响的MD=-0.08(95%CI=-0.24~0.08),对出生头围影响的MD=-0.02(95%CI=-0.18~0.13),对早产影响的RR=0.78(95%CI=0.64~0.95),对低出生体重影响的RR=0.80(95%CI=0.51~1.26)。结论 孕期单独补充锌可降低早产的发生,但对新生儿出生体重、出生身长、出生头围、低出生体重和围生期死亡无影响。

     

    Abstract: Objective To comprehensively summarize the associations between zinc supplementation and birth weight,birth length,birth head circumference,preterm birth,low birth weight,and death in the perinatal period of neonates and to provide evidences for zinc supplementation in pregnant women.Methods We searched PubMed,EMBASE,OVID,SCOPUS,Web of Science,Sino Med(CBM)and Wanfang database and collected data about birth weight,birth length,birth head circumference,preterm birth,low birth weight and death in the perinatal period from the included studies.The data were analyzed with Review Manager 5.2.Results Fifteen randomized controlled trial studies with sufficient information were included.The combined mean difference(MD)(95% confidence interval95% CI)of zinc supplementation was 18.13(-26.72-62.99)for birth weight,-0.10(-0.24-0.03)for birth length,-0.04(-0.13-0.05)for birth head circumference.The combined risk ratio(RR)(95% CI)was 0.84(0.74-0.96)for preterm birth,0.85(0.66-1.11)for low birth weight,1.27(0.68-2.38)for death in the perinatal period of neonates.The combined MD(95% CI)of only zinc supplementation was -30.73(-86.82-25.35)for birth weight.The combined RR(95% CI)of only zinc supplementation was 0.89(0.71-1.11)for preterm birth,0.77(0.44-1.37)for low birth weight.Similarly,the combined MD(95% CI)of multiple micronutrients supplementation with zinc was 38.13(-20.60-96.85)for birth weight,-0.08(-0.24-0.08)for birth length,-0.02(-0.18-0.13)for birth head circumference.The combined RR(95% CI)was 0.78(0.64-0.95)for preterm birth,0.80(0.51-1.26)for low birth weight.Conclusion The results of this analysis indicate that zinc supplementation could reduce preterm birth and has significant effects on birth weight,birth length,head circumference,low birth weight and death of neonates in the perinatal period.
